What is NAP Consistency?

NAP consistency means that your business’s name, address, and phone number are the same across all online platforms. This includes your website, social media accounts, business directories, and review sites like Google My Business (GMB), Yelp, and Angie’s List. Even small variations, like using “Street” on one platform and “St.” on another, can cause inconsistencies that confuse search engines and potential customers.

Why NAP Consistency Matters for SEO

Search engines like Google use NAP information to validate a business’s credibility and location. When your NAP details are consistent, it signals to search engines that your business is legitimate and reliable. Here are some specific reasons why NAP consistency is essential for your cleaning business’s SEO:

  • Improves Local Search Rankings
    Cleaning businesses primarily operate locally, so appearing in local search results is critical. Google’s algorithm relies heavily on NAP information to display businesses in local search and map results. If your NAP details are consistent, your business is more likely to appear in the coveted “local pack,” which is the group of businesses shown at the top of local search results.
  • Builds Trust with Customers
    Imagine a potential client finds conflicting information about your address or phone number online. They might think your business is disorganized or even a scam. Consistent NAP details ensure that customers can trust your business and easily contact you for cleaning services.
  • Reduces Confusion for Search Engines
    When search engines encounter inconsistent NAP information, they may struggle to determine which details are correct. This confusion can hurt your SEO efforts by preventing your business from ranking as high as it could in search results. Consistent NAP details eliminate this uncertainty and help search engines confidently display your business.
  • Enhances Citation Quality
    Citations are online mentions of your business’s NAP details, such as on directories or review sites. High-quality citations with consistent information strengthen your SEO and improve your visibility. On the flip side, inconsistent citations can harm your credibility and negatively impact your rankings.

Common NAP Consistency Mistakes

While maintaining NAP consistency may seem straightforward, there are several common mistakes that cleaning business owners make:

  • Abbreviations: Using different formats, such as “Ave.” on one site and “Avenue” on another.
  • Typos: Simple errors like a misspelled street name can lead to inconsistencies.
  • Outdated Information: Forgetting to update your address or phone number after moving or changing contact details.
  • Duplicate Listings: Having multiple profiles for your business on the same platform with varying information.

Tips for Maintaining NAP Consistency

Now that you understand the importance of NAP consistency, here’s how you can ensure your cleaning business’s information is accurate across the web:

  • Audit Your Listings Start by auditing all the platforms where your business is listed. Check your website, social media accounts, directories, and review sites to identify any inconsistencies in your NAP details.
  • Claim and Update Listings Claim your business listings on platforms like Google My Business, Yelp, and Bing Places. Update your NAP information to match the details on your website.
  • Use a Standard Format Choose a standard format for your business’s name, address, and phone number, and use it consistently. For example, decide whether you’ll use “Street” or “St.” and stick with it.
  • Leverage Citation Management Tools Tools like Moz Local, BrightLocal, or Yext can help you manage your citations and ensure NAP consistency across multiple platforms.
  • Monitor Regularly NAP consistency isn’t a one-and-done task. Regularly monitor your listings to ensure that no outdated or incorrect information resurfaces.
